Principles of method if other than guideline:
Method: other: testing in concentrations of 0.1 % and 1.0 % in ethanol (70 %), 10 control persons. During a period of one year, a48-year-old chemist was doing some experimental work to produce game-tocides for the prevention of cross pollination in the agricultural industry. he was working with some intermediate products including epichlorhydrin, benzylamine and benzyl-1-amino-3 chloro-2-hydroxy-propane. Shortly after contact with these materials, he developed a dermatitis of both hands and face. After stopping his work, the dermatitis subsided within a few days. he had an atopic constitution with a history of hay fever. Intracutaneous tests to some inhalants including house-dust, grass polen and animal dender were positive. reactions to patch tests with the ICDRG series, including epoxy resin, showed weak reaktion to formaldehyde. patch tests to epichlorhydrine 0.01% and 0.1% in acetone were negative. However, the reactions to benzylamine and benzyl-1-amino-3 chloro-2-hydroxypropane were positive. Both materials dissolved in ethanol 70% were tested in concentrations of 0.1% and 1%. 10 control persons showed negative reactions to these chemicals.Although benzylamine is known as a strong irritant, the reactions to benzylamine and benzyl-1-amino-3 chloro-2-hydroxypropane may be considered as allergic reactions. The positive reactions are probably a manifestion of cross-sensitivity.
